The end of the football season leaves some UWA staff members feeling a little lost, after a winter of following their favourite sport.

But if you see Brian Dawson around the campus, he'll always be good for a chat about Australian Rules Football, to help fill the gap.

Brian was named the WAFL Coach of the Year for 2014, winning the JJ Leonard Medal, presented at the Sandover Medal ceremony, the week before the local grand final.

The top coach is also a Winthrop Professor of Exercise Physiology and Biochemistry in the School of Sport Science, Exercise and Health, and Director of the Centre for Athletic Testing.

After coaching his team at Swan Districts to a win in one of the most exciting WAFL grand finals in history, in 2010, Brian took a break from coaching then began as coach of East Perth in 2013.

He has taken the Royals to the grand final for two consecutive years.

Despite being minor premiers by a good margin this year, the Royals again went down in the grand final, this year to Subiaco.
